给我一个方法转换xls文件,保存为xlsx,csv
时间: 2024-03-12 22:47:51 浏览: 23
可以使用 Python 中的 pandas 库来进行 xls 文件的转换。具体步骤如下:
1. 安装 pandas 库:在命令行中输入 `pip install pandas` 进行安装。
2. 打开 xls 文件:使用 pandas 的 `read_excel` 函数读取 xls 文件,例如 `df = pd.read_excel('example.xls')`。
3. 转换为 xlsx 文件并保存:使用 pandas 的 `to_excel` 函数将数据保存为 xlsx 文件,例如 `df.to_excel('example.xlsx', index=False)`。注意需要设置参数 `index=False`,否则会将行索引也保存到 xlsx 文件中。
4. 转换为 csv 文件并保存:使用 pandas 的 `to_csv` 函数将数据保存为 csv 文件,例如 `df.to_csv('example.csv', index=False)`。同样需要设置参数 `index=False`。
完整代码示例:
```python
import pandas as pd
# 打开 xls 文件
df = pd.read_excel('example.xls')
# 转换为 xlsx 文件并保存
df.to_excel('example.xlsx', index=False)
# 转换为 csv 文件并保存
df.to_csv('example.csv', index=False)
```
运行代码后,会在当前目录下生成 example.xlsx 和 example.csv 文件。